Answer to Question 2

C
Explanation: A) A punch biopsy is a technique, not a biopsy of a specific site.
B) An incisional biopsy is a technique, not a biopsy of a specific site.
C) Correct This biopsy removes the sentinel lymph node, the one that is the first to receive cancerous cells spreading from the breast.
D) A stereotactic biopsy is a technique, not a biopsy of a specific site.

For about 100 years, scientists thought that peptic ulcers were caused by stress, spicy food, and alcohol. Later, researchers added stomach acid to the list of causes and began treating ulcers with antacids. Now it is known that peptic ulcers are predominantly caused by Helicobacter pylori, a spiral-shaped bacterium that normally exist in the stomach.

Vaccines cause herd immunity. If the majority of people in a community have been vaccinated against a disease, an unvaccinated person is less likely to get the disease since others are less likely to become sick from it and spread the disease.
